Avalanche Summary
Across Colorado's mountains, there is a very low risk of avalanches due to the lack of snow. There are a few inches of snow on upper elevation slopes, but not enough for avalanches. You might be able to find deeper drifts of snow in gullies or along ridgetops, but they only exist in isolated patches and are not big enough to pose a threat.
